导航
当前位置:首页>>app
在线生成app,封装app

如何导入apk签名

2024-07-02 围观 : 0次

导入 APK 签名主要涉及到两个概念:APK 签名和密钥库。

APK 签名是将应用或游戏进行数字签名的过程,用于验证 APK 文件的完整性和来源。密钥库则是保存私钥和证书的文件,用于进行数字签名和验证。

具体导入 APK 签名的步骤如下:

1. 生成密钥库:

- 打开终端或命令提示符窗口。

- 进入 JDK 的 bin 目录下。

- 执行以下命令生成密钥库:

```

keytool -genkey -v -keystore your_keystore_name.keystore -alias your_alias_name -keyalg RSA -keysize 2048 -validity 10000

```

- 替换 `your_keystore_name.keystore` 和 `your_alias_name` 为你自定义的文件名和别名,按照提示填写密码、姓名等信息。

- 密钥库生成成功后,将其保存在一个安全的位置。

2. 签名 APK 文件:

- 在 Android 开发环境中,通常使用 Gradle 来自动签名 APK 文件。如果你使用 Gradle ,可以在项目的 `build.gradle` 文件中添加以下代码:

```

android {

signingConfigs {

release {

storeFile file("your_keystore_path/your_keystore_name.keystore")

storePassword "your_keystore_password"

keyAlias "your_alias_name"

keyPassword "your_alias_password"

}

}

buildTypes {

release {

signingConfig signingConfigs.release

//其他配置...

}

}

}

```

替换 `your_keystore_path/your_keystore_name.keystore` 为你的密钥库路径,`your_keystore_password` 为密钥库密码,`your_alias_name` 为别名,`your_alias_password` 为别名密码。

- 在终端或命令提示符窗口中,进入项目的根目录。

- 执行以下命令进行 APK 签名:

```

gradlew assembleRelease

```

- 待编译完成后,会在 `app/build/outputs/apk/release/` 目录下生成签名过的 APK 文件。

现在你已经成功导入 APK 签名,并生成了已签名的 APK 文件。这个签名可以帮助用户验证 APK 的完整性和来源。在发布应用或游戏之前,建议对 APK 文件进行签名并进行测试。

标签: apk
相关文章
  • 只用flutter,只用昵称搜索陌生微信号

    简短的外国现代诗 《爱在身边》德·歌德 当晨曦染红了大海时,我想起了你;当月夜穿透了流泉时,我又想起了你。每当遥远的路上,扬起来沙尘,我看到了你;深沉的夜里,流浪者在歧路上忧虑时,我也看到了你。橡树林下的单人牌戏 史蒂文斯(美国)罗池 译 湮没于张张纸牌 一个人存在于纯然的法则。既不是纸牌也不是树林...

    2024-02-19
  • web地址打包app

    将web地址打包成app是一种将网站内容转换为移动应用程序的方法。这种方法可以让网站的内容在移动设备上得到更好的显示和用户体验。下面将介绍如何将web地址打包成app。一、打包工具目前市面上有很多打包工具可以将web地址打包成app,其中比较常用的有:PhoneGap、Cordova、Ionic等。...

    2023-10-12
  • rpgmv打包为安卓软件,rpg打包apk

    rpgmv部署为andriod/ios后打开报错(谷歌浏览器)? 1、rpgmv解包后游戏不认的原因可能是因为解压包太大了,内存不足,或者下载了错误的解压包软件,会导致游戏里的东西不兼容的问题存在,是很正常的情况。2、首先,在浏览器中输入 https:// 进入谷歌浏览器的官网页面。进入官网后,您将...

    2024-01-26
  • 在线开发app好

    随着移动智能设备的普及,越来越多人选择开发移动应用程序来满足用户需求。在过去,开发应用程序需要专业的技能和略微昂贵的开发软件。但是,现在可以通过在线应用程序开发平台来简化和加速应用程序开发流程。在线应用程序开发平台是一种基于云计算的应用程序开发工具,可以帮助无需编写代码的人员,快速创建动态 Web ...

    2023-12-20
  • ios软件证书失效怎么办

    在iOS设备上安装的应用程序都需要一个有效的证书来验证其身份和合法性。当证书失效时,应用程序将无法正常运行,这对用户来说非常不便。本文将介绍iOS软件证书失效的原因和解决方法。一、证书失效的原因1.证书到期:证书只有一定的有效期,在有效期内应用程序可以正常运行。一旦证书过期,应用程序将停止工作。2....

    2023-10-26